One common issue is outdated wiring, which can lead to frequent trips, power surges, or even fires. Older homes often struggle to meet modern electrical demands, especially with the increasing use of energy-intensive appliances and smart home technology. For instance, integrating accessory electric vehicle equipment or installing a generator for backup power requires robust wiring that contemporary electricians are trained to handle. Similarly, smart home wiring experts are in high demand as more households adopt automated systems, necessitating specialized knowledge to ensure seamless integration without compromising safety.
Another critical area is the main electrical panel, which acts as the heart of your home’s electrical system. Overloaded circuits, faulty panels, or inadequate grounding can cause frequent outages and pose significant hazards. Regular inspections by licensed electricians can identify these problems early on, preventing costly repairs and potential accidents. Safe Practices for DIY Electrical Repairs

When tackling electrical repairs around the home, safety should always be your top priority. While many tasks can be managed by DIY enthusiasts, electrical work is best left to licensed professionals due to inherent risks like shocks, fires, or even death. It’s crucial to understand that a single mistake in wiring can lead to severe consequences. For instance, according to the National Electric Code (NEC), over 30% of home electrical fires are caused by faulty wiring or improper installations.
Before attempting any DIY electrical repairs, assess your skills and experience level. Simple tasks like changing a light bulb or replacing a fuse are relatively safe, but more complex jobs such as fixing an electrical panel or installing an electric vehicle charging station require expert knowledge and the right tools. If you’re unsure about a project’s scope, don’t hesitate to consult with a licensed electrician. They can provide guidance, recommend suitable solutions, and ensure your safety throughout the process.
